Abstract

A capacitor includes an electrode assembly, having at least one positive electrode, at least one negative electrode, and at least one dielectric or separator interposed between the positive electrode and the negative electrode, and a case for receiving the electrode assembly. The electrode assembly is configured such that the positive electrode, the negative electrode, and the dielectric or the separator are arranged in a horizontal direction, which is perpendicular to the thickness direction of the electrode assembly, and such that the positive electrode and the negative electrode have a complementary pattern.
